Prevalence and risk factors of fatigue and its association with quality of life among patients with chronic pancreatitis: A cross-sectional study. Pancreatology 2024; 24:211-219. [PMID: 38302312 DOI: 10.1016/j.pan.2024.01.010]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 07/02/2023] [Revised: 01/20/2024] [Accepted: 01/28/2024] [Indexed: 02/03/2024]
Abstract
BACKGROUND Fatigue is a debilitating symptom found in various chronic diseases and is associated with more severe symptoms and worse quality of life (QoL). However, this symptom has not been adequately addressed in chronic pancreatitis (CP), and there have been no studies on fatigue in patients with CP. METHODS This cross-sectional study was conducted at the Changhai Hospital in Shanghai, China. Data on the patients' sociodemographic, disease, and therapeutic characteristics were collected. Fatigue was assessed using the Multidimensional Fatigue Inventory-20. QoL was assessed utilizing the European Organization for the Research and Treatment of Cancer of QoL questionnaire (EORTC-QLQ-C30). Sleep quality, anxiety and depression, and pain was assessed using Pittsburgh Sleep Quality Index, the Hospital Anxiety and Depression Scale, and the Brief Pain Inventory, respectively. RESULTS The prevalence of fatigue among Chinese patients with CP was 35.51 % (87/245). Multivariate analysis showed that steatorrhea (OR = 2.638, 95 % CI: 1.117-6.234), history of smoking (OR = 4.627, 95 % CI: 1.202-17.802), history of endoscopic treatment (OR = 0.419, 95 % CI: 0.185-0.950), depression (OR = 5.924, 95 % CI: 2.462-14.255), and sleep disorder (OR = 6.184, 95 % CI: 2.543-15.034) were influencing factors for the presence of fatigue. The scores for global health and all functional dimensions in the EORTC-QLQ-C30 significantly decreased, whereas the scores for all symptom dimensions significantly increased in patients with fatigue. CONCLUSIONS This study indicated that Fatigue is a common symptom and has a negative impact on the QoL of patients with CP. Steatorrhea, smoking history, endoscopic treatment, depression, and sleep disorders were associated with fatigue.

A systematic review and meta-analysis of the accuracy and methodology of the 13C mixed triglyceride breath test for the evaluation of pancreatic function. Pancreatology 2023; 23:283-293. [PMID: 36805050 DOI: 10.1016/j.pan.2023.02.004] [Citation(s) in RCA: 6] [Impact Index Per Article: 6.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 10/24/2022] [Revised: 01/31/2023] [Accepted: 02/13/2023] [Indexed: 02/23/2023]
Abstract
INTRODUCTION The diagnosis of pancreatic exocrine insufficiency (PEI) is challenging. The 13C mixed triglyceride breath test (13C MTGT) has emerged as a promising diagnostic method. However, there is need to assimilate high quality evidence to understand its accuracy and address variation in the conduct of the test. This systematic review aims to appraise the existing literature on the methodology and accuracy of the 13C MTGT. METHODS A systematic literature search of PUBMED, MEDLINE, and EMBASE databases identified articles describing the use of the 13C MTGT in the analysis of pancreatic function in adults. Data extraction addressed each methodological step in detail. These were combined in a narrative synthesis. For quantitative analysis, those studies within this search that assessed the accuracy of the 13C MTGT were selected. RESULTS 37 studies were included for qualitative review, 6 assessed sensitivity and specificity of the 13C MTGT against another measure of PEI and were included in quantitative synthesis. Areas with a majority consensus were pre-test overnight fasting, a test meal with a lipid load of at least 10 g, within-test control of exercise and dietary intake, breath sampling every 30 min and the preference of isotope ratio mass spectrometry (IRMS) for analysis. Good evidence suggests there is no benefit to extend the total timeframe of breath sampling beyond 6 h. Areas of uncertainty are a) Duration of PERT cessation b) the addition of metoclopramide, c) the ideal test meal and d) if the time frame can be shortened. Quantitative analysis among 6 studies demonstrated a pooled sensitivity and specificity of the 13C MTGT for diagnosing PEI of 0.84 (95% CI: 0.73-0.91) and 0.87 (95% CI: 0.79-0.93) respectively. CONCLUSION There is yet to emerge a clear standard of breath test methodology that is validated for all causes of PEI and suitable for routine use. The accuracy of the 13C MTGT for diagnosing PEI is encouraging when compared to other measures. We present a suggested set protocol based on the current literature and identify areas that need further, high quality evidence. With refinement, the 13C MTGT could become a valuable, non-invasive PEI diagnostic tool that could be used outside of specialist centres.

Development of a Clinical Prediction Model for Diabetes in Chronic Pancreatitis: The PREDICT3c Study. Diabetes Care 2023; 46:46-55. [PMID: 36382801 PMCID: PMC9797648 DOI: 10.2337/dc22-1414] [Citation(s) in RCA: 4] [Impact Index Per Article: 4.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 07/19/2022] [Accepted: 10/05/2022] [Indexed: 11/17/2022]
Abstract
OBJECTIVE Diabetes that arises from chronic pancreatitis (CP) is associated with increased morbidity and mortality. Methods to predict which patients with CP are at greatest risk for diabetes are urgently needed. We aimed to examine independent risk factors for diabetes in a large cohort of patients with CP. RESEARCH DESIGN AND METHODS This cross-sectional study comprised 645 individuals with CP enrolled in the PROCEED study, of whom 276 had diabetes. We conducted univariable and multivariable regression analyses of potential risk factors for diabetes. Model performance was assessed by area under the receiver operating characteristic curve (AUROC) analysis, and accuracy was evaluated by cross validation. Exploratory analyses were stratified according to the timing of development of diabetes relative to the diagnosis of pancreatitis. RESULTS Independent correlates of diabetes in CP included risk factors for type 2 diabetes (older age, overweight/obese status, male sex, non-White race, tobacco use) as well as pancreatic disease-related factors (history of acute pancreatitis complications, nonalcoholic etiology of CP, exocrine pancreatic dysfunction, pancreatic calcification, pancreatic atrophy) (AUROC 0.745). Type 2 diabetes risk factors were predominant for diabetes occurring before pancreatitis, and pancreatic disease-related factors were predominant for diabetes occurring after pancreatitis. CONCLUSIONS Multiple factors are associated with diabetes in CP, including canonical risk factors for type 2 diabetes and features associated with pancreatitis severity. This study lays the groundwork for the future development of models integrating clinical and nonclinical data to identify patients with CP at risk for diabetes and identifies modifiable risk factors (obesity, smoking) on which to focus for diabetes prevention.

Clinical characteristics of smoking-related chronic pancreatitis. Front Cell Infect Microbiol 2022; 12:939910. [PMID: 36061871 PMCID: PMC9433580 DOI: 10.3389/fcimb.2022.939910] [Citation(s) in RCA: 3] [Impact Index Per Article: 1.5]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/09/2022] [Accepted: 07/25/2022] [Indexed: 11/17/2022] Open
Abstract
Objective The pathogenesis of chronic pancreatitis (CP) is not completely clear. With further studies, smoking is toxic to the pancreas. This study classified smoking-related CP as a new etiology of CP and defined the cutoff of smoking. Design Patients with CP admitted from January 2000 to December 2013 were included in the study. The characteristics were compared between smoking patients, drinking patients, and a group of patients who never smoke or drink (control group). The cumulative rates of steatorrhea, diabetes mellitus (DM), pancreatic pseudocyst (PPC), pancreatic stone, and biliary stricture after the onset of CP were calculated, respectively. Results A total of 1,324 patients were included. Among them, 55 were smoking patients, 80 were drinking patients, and 1,189 were controls. The characteristics of smokers are different from the other two groups, especially in age at the onset and diagnosis of CP, initial manifestation, and type of pain. The development of DM (P = 0.011) and PPC (P = 0.033) was significantly more common and earlier in the smokers than in the other two groups. Steatorrhea also developed significantly more in the smokers than in the controls (P = 0.029). Smokers tend to delay the formation of pancreatic stones and steatorrhea. Conclusion The clinical characteristics of smoking-related CP is different from CP of other etiologies. A new type of CP, smoking-related CP, was put forward. Smoking-related CP should be separated from idiopathic CP and defined as a new independent subtype of CP different from alcoholic CP or idiopathic CP.

Exocrine pancreas insufficiency in chronic pancreatitis - Risk factors and associations with complications. A multicentre study of 1869 patients. Pancreatology 2022; 22:374-380. [PMID: 35216905 DOI: 10.1016/j.pan.2022.02.003] [Citation(s) in RCA: 6] [Impact Index Per Article: 3.0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 11/01/2021] [Revised: 01/18/2022] [Accepted: 02/10/2022] [Indexed: 12/11/2022]
Abstract
BACKGROUND/OBJECTIVES There is scarce information about risk factors for exocrine pancreas insufficiency (EPI) in chronic pancreatitis (CP), and how it associates with other complications. The aim of the present study was to examine risk factors for EPI and associations to procedures and other CP related complications in a large, Northern European cohort. PATIENTS AND METHODS We retrieved cross-sectional data on demographics, status on EPI, aetiological risk factors for CP, CP related complications as well as surgical and endoscopic treatment from the Scandinavian Baltic Pancreatic Club Database. Associations were assessed by univariate and multivariate logistic regression analyses. Results are presented as odds ratios (OR) with 95% confidence intervals. RESULTS We included 1869 patients with probable or definitive CP in the study. Exocrine pancreas insufficiency was present in 849 (45.4%) of patients. In multivariate analyses, EPI associated with smoking aetiology (OR 1.47 (1.20-1.79), p < 0.001), and nutritional/metabolic aetiology (OR 0.52 (0.31-0.87), p = 0.01) to CP. Pancreatic or common bile duct stenting procedure and pancreatic resection were both associated with EPI (ORs 1.44 (1.15-1.80), p = 0.002 and 1.54 (1.02-2.33), p = 0.04, respectively). The presence of diabetes mellitus (OR 2.45 (1.92-3.15), p < 0.001), bile duct stenosis (OR 1.48 (1.09-2.00), p = 0.02) and underweight (2.05 (OR 1.40-3.02), p < 0.001) were all associated with presence of EPI. CONCLUSIONS Smoking, bile duct stenosis, previous stenting and resection procedures are all associated with EPI in patients with CP. Presence of EPI were also associated with malnutrition and diabetes mellitus. Hence, intensive nutritional surveillance is needed in these patients.

BACKGROUND Chronic pancreatitis (CP) is defined according to the recently proposed mechanistic definition as a pathological fibro-inflammatory syndrome of the pancreas in individuals with genetic, environmental, and/or other risk factors who develop persistent pathological responses to parenchymal injury or stress. METHODS The clinical practice guidelines for CP in Japan were revised in 2021 based on the 2019 Japanese clinical diagnostic criteria for CP, which incorporate the concept of a pathogenic fibro-inflammatory syndrome in the pancreas. In this third edition, clinical questions are reclassified into clinical questions, background questions, and future research questions. RESULTS Based on analysis of newly accumulated evidence, the strength of evidence and recommendations for each clinical question is described in terms of treatment selection, lifestyle guidance, pain control, treatment of exocrine and endocrine insufficiency, and treatment of complications. A flowchart outlining indications, treatment selection, and policies for cases in which treatment is ineffective is provided. For pain control, pharmacological treatment and the indications and timing for endoscopic and surgical treatment have been updated in the revised edition. CONCLUSIONS These updated guidelines provide clinicians with useful information to assist in the diagnosis and treatment of CP.

Jana K, Ray S, DAS R, Kumar D, Mandal TS, DAS S. ALCOHOLIC VS. NON-ALCOHOLIC CHRONIC PANCREATITIS: SURGEONS' PERSPECTIVE FROM A TERTIARY CENTRE IN INDIA. ACTA ACUST UNITED AC 2021; 34:e1595. [PMID: 34669885 PMCID: PMC8521776 DOI: 10.1590/0102-672020210002e1595]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Download PDF]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/25/2020] [Accepted: 03/04/2021] [Indexed: 11/21/2022]
Abstract
Background: Although alcohol is the most common cause for chronic pancreatitis worldwide, idiopathic type is prevalent in India. Natural history and disease progression are different between these two groups. There is paucity of data comparing surgical outcome and quality of life in these patients. Aim: To evaluate clinical features, surgical outcome and quality of life between these two groups of patients. Method: All patients with chronic pancreatitis who underwent surgery were prospectively reviewed. Results: From 98 patients, 42 were alcoholic. Number of male and the mean age at the time of operation was significantly more in alcoholic patients. Smoking, preoperative hospital admission rate and the prevalence of local complications like inflammatory pancreatic head mass, biliary stricture and left sided portal hypertension were distinctly more common in alcoholic group. Frey procedure was required more commonly in alcoholic group. Mean postoperative hospital stay and overall postoperative complication rate were comparable between the two groups. Over a median follow up of 18 months there was significant improvement in quality of life and pain score in both the groups. Improvement of physical functioning score at follow-up was significantly more in alcoholic group but the requirement for analgesic medications were significantly more in alcoholic group. However, appetite loss was more perceived by non-alcoholic group. Conclusion: Alcoholic chronic pancreatitis presents with more local complications associated with chronic pancreatitis. Frey procedure is a safe and well accepted surgery in this group. Though they required more analgesic requirement in short term follow up, other aspects of quality of life are similar to non-alcoholic group.

Chronic pancreatitis (CP) should be suspected in the case of recurrent upper abdominal pain of unknown origin and/or clinical signs of exocrine pancreatic insufficiency (EPI). Alcohol is the most common etiological factor associated with CP, others being smoking, male gender, and hereditary forms. CP is often associated with recurrent episodes of acute exacerbations.As of today, there is no accepted clinical definition of CP. However, irreversible morphological changes within the pancreas often occur, including dilatation of the main and branch pancreatic ducts, calcifications in ducts and parenchyma, parenchymal atrophy, and development of pseudocysts, though less so in the early phase of CP.

Patient reported exposure to smoking and alcohol abuse are associated with pain and other complications in patients with chronic pancreatitis. Pancreatology 2020; 20:844-851. [PMID: 32507681 DOI: 10.1016/j.pan.2020.05.001] [Citation(s) in RCA: 7] [Impact Index Per Article: 1.8]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 12/12/2019] [Revised: 03/25/2020] [Accepted: 05/01/2020] [Indexed: 12/11/2022]
Abstract
BACKGROUND/OBJECTIVES Smoking and alcohol abuse are established risk factors for chronic pancreatitis (CP). Few studies have examined how exposure to smoking and alcohol abuse act as risk factors for complications in CP. Our aim was to examine associations between patient reported exposure to smoking and alcohol abuse and complications in CP in a large cohort of patients from the Scandinavian and Baltic countries. METHODS We retrieved data on demographics, CP related complications and patients' histories of exposure to smoking and alcohol abuse from the Scandinavian Baltic Pancreatic Club database. Associations were investigated by univariate and multivariate logistic regression analyses. Results are presented as odds ratios (OR) with 95% confidence intervals. RESULTS A complete history of smoking and alcohol exposure was available for 932 patients. In multivariate regression analyses, the presence of pain and exocrine pancreatic insufficiency were both significantly associated with history of smoking (OR 1.94 (1.40-2.68), p < 0.001 and OR 1.89 (1.36-2.62), p < 0.001, respectively) and alcohol abuse (OR 1.66 (1.21-2.26), p = 0.001 and 1.55 (1.14-2.11), p = 0.005, respectively). Smoking was associated with calcifications (OR 2.89 (2.09-3.96), p < 0.001), moderate to severe ductal changes (OR 1.42 (1.05-1.92), p = 0.02), and underweight (OR 4.73 (2.23-10.02), p < 0.001). History of alcohol abuse was associated with pseudocysts (OR 1.38 (1.00-1.90) p = 0.05) and diabetes mellitus (OR 1.44 (1.03-2.01), p = 0.03). There were significantly increased odds-ratios for several complications with increasing exposure to smoking and alcohol abuse. CONCLUSION Smoking and alcohol abuse are both independently associated with development of complications in patients with CP. There seems to be a dose-dependent relationship between smoking and alcohol abuse and complications in CP.

International Consensus Guidelines for Risk Factors in Chronic Pancreatitis. Recommendations from the working group for the international consensus guidelines for chronic pancreatitis in collaboration with the International Association of Pancreatology, the American Pancreatic Association, the Japan Pancreas Society, and European Pancreatic Club. Pancreatology 2020; 20:579-585. [PMID: 32376198 DOI: 10.1016/j.pan.2020.03.014] [Citation(s) in RCA: 36] [Impact Index Per Article: 9.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 12/20/2019] [Revised: 03/10/2020] [Accepted: 03/22/2020] [Indexed: 12/11/2022]
Abstract
BACKGROUND Chronic pancreatitis (CP) is a complex inflammatory disease with remarkably impaired quality of life and permanent damage of the pancreas. This paper is part of the international consensus guidelines on CP and presents the consensus on factors elevating the risk for CP. METHODS An international working group with 20 experts on CP from the major pancreas societies (IAP, APA, JPS, and EPC) evaluated 14 statements generated from evidence on four questions deemed to be the most clinically relevant in CP. The Grading of Recommendations Assessment, Development, and Evaluation (GRADE) approach was used to evaluate the level of evidence available per statement. To determine the level of agreement, the working group voted on the 14 statements for strength of agreement, using a nine-point Likert scale in order to calculate Cronbach's alpha reliability coefficient. RESULTS Strong consensus and agreement were obtained for the following statements: Alcohol, smoking, and certain genetic alterations are risk factors for CP. Past history, family history, onset of symptoms, and life-style factors including alcohol intake and smoking history should be determined. Alcohol consumption dose-dependently elevates the risk of CP up to 4-fold. Ever smokers, even smoking less than a pack of cigarettes per day, have an increased risk for CP, as compared to never smokers. CONCLUSIONS Both genetic and environmental factors can markedly elevate the risk for CP. Therefore, health-promoting lifestyle education and in certain cases genetic counselling should be employed to reduce the incidence of CP.

Parhiala M, Sand J, Laukkarinen J. A population-based study of chronic pancreatitis in Finland: Effects on quality of life. Pancreatology 2020; 20:338-346. [PMID: 32147309 DOI: 10.1016/j.pan.2020.02.005] [Citation(s) in RCA: 12] [Impact Index Per Article: 3.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 06/02/2019] [Revised: 12/01/2019] [Accepted: 02/07/2020] [Indexed: 12/11/2022]
Abstract
BACKGROUND/OBJECTIVES In Finland the incidence of chronic pancreatitis (CP) is high compared to that in most European countries. Recent epidemiological data is lacking. Our aim was to investigate the current epidemiologic and behavioural data on CP patients in Finland. METHODS CP patients according to M-ANNHEIM criteria in Tampere University Hospital (TAUH) during 2014-2015 were included. Aetiology, time from diagnosis, pancreatic function, treatment, complications, smoking, alcohol consumption (AUDIT) and quality of life (QoL) (QLQ C30, PAN26) were gathered. RESULTS 235 CP patients (57 (26-88) years, 65% men) were included. Time since diagnosis was 5.5 (1-41) years. Aetiology was alcohol in 67%, and smoking contributed in 54%. Of these patients 78% continued smoking and 58% continued to consume alcohol even after CP diagnosis. CP related complications were common. Pseudocysts were more common in alcohol related CP than in non-alcohol related CP (60% vs. 38%, p < 0.05). Reported QoL and pain were worse in the CP patients than in controls. Alcohol consumption differed from that of the Finnish population; the CP patients were either total abstainers or heavy alcohol consumers. CONCLUSIONS CP constitutes a great burden on the health care system and on the patients. The patients frequently develop complications and symptoms and their QoL is inferior to that of controls. The most important measure to halt the progression of CP would be to prevent acute phases and for patients to stop smoking, which does not happen in many CP patients. It would be beneficial to increase awareness among CP patients and medical professionals.

Exocrine pancreatic insufficiency (EPI) is characterized by inadequate pancreatic enzyme delivery to the small intestine Exocrine pancreatic insufficiency (EPI) is characterized by inadequate pancreatic enzyme delivery to the small intestine, resulting in malabsorption. Clinical manifestations of EPI are often nonspecific and can lead to lack of timely recognition and diagnosis. Central to this clinical dilemma is the lack of highly accurate or specific testing which leads to misdiagnosis and suboptimal treatment. Identification of high-risk patients is key in the diagnosis of EPI and this includes patients with pancreatic parenchyma disorders such as chronic pancreatitis, pancreatic malignancy, cystic fibrosis, and those undergoing pancreatic resection for benign and malignant disease. Less recognized are the number of additional conditions which may also have EPI as a consequence. Owing to an increase in morbidity and impaired quality of life associated with this condition, goals of treatment have been aimed at repleting exocrine enzyme deficiency by oral pancreatic enzyme replacement therapy (PERT). The basis of PERT is to provide activated digestive enzymes to the small bowel during the prandial period, mainly, leading to sufficient absorption of fat and fat-soluble vitamins. The benefits of PERT have been shown to go beyond the improvement in signs and symptoms associated with EPI and include decreasing prevalence of osteopathy and improving survival outcomes in subsets of patients with this condition. However, despite the overall benefits in treatment, the diagnosis and management of EPI are suboptimal. Current literature suggests patients at high risk of developing EPI are not tested and those who are diagnosed are not treated with adequate dosages. In this review, we highlight patients who are at high risk for the development of EPI, analyze consequences and treatment of this disorder, review rationale for enzyme replacement therapy, and examine current evidence for treatment optimization.

Incidence, Admission Rates, and Economic Burden of Adult Emergency Visits for Chronic Pancreatitis: Data From the National Emergency Department Sample, 2006 to 2012. J Clin Gastroenterol 2019; 53:e328-e333. [PMID: 30036238 DOI: 10.1097/mcg.0000000000001096] [Citation(s) in RCA: 4] [Impact Index Per Article: 0.8]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 02/07/2023]
Abstract
INTRODUCTION Chronic pancreatitis (CP) is a common reason for emergency department (ED) visits, but little research has examined ED use by patients with CP. MATERIALS AND METHODS The Nationwide Emergency Department Sample (2006 to 2012) was interrogated to evaluate trends in adult ED visits for a primary diagnosis of CP (International Classification of Disease, 9th revision, Clinical Modification code: 577.1), the rates of subsequent hospital admission, and total charges. A survey logistic regression model was used to determine factors associated with hospitalization from the ED. RESULTS We identified 253,753 ED visits with a primary diagnosis of CP. No significant trends in annual incidence were noted. However, the ED-to-hospitalization rates decreased by 3% per year (P<0.001) and mean ED charges after adjusting for inflation increased by 11.8% per year (P<0.001). Higher Charlson comorbidity index, current smoker status, alcohol use, and biliary-related CP were associated with hospitalization. In hospitalized patients, length of stay decreased by 2.2% per year (P=0.003) and inpatient charges increased by 2.9% per year (P=0.004). CONCLUSIONS Patient characteristics associated with higher risk of hospitalization from the ED deserve further attention.

Chronic Pancreatitis: Pediatric and Adult Cohorts Show Similarities in Disease Progress Despite Different Risk Factors. J Pediatr Gastroenterol Nutr 2019; 68:566-573. [PMID: 30897605 PMCID: PMC6492264 DOI: 10.1097/mpg.0000000000002279] [Citation(s) in RCA: 32] [Impact Index Per Article: 6.4]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/14/2022]
Abstract
OBJECTIVES The aim of the present study was to investigate the natural history of chronic pancreatitis (CP); patients in the North American Pancreatitis Study2 (NAPS2, adults) and INternational Study group of Pediatric Pancreatitis: In search for a cuRE (INSPPIRE, pediatric) were compared. METHODS Demographics, risk factors, disease duration, management and outcomes of 224 children and 1063 adults were compared using appropriate statistical tests for categorical and continuous variables. RESULTS Alcohol was a risk in 53% of adults and 1% of children (P < 0.0001); tobacco in 50% of adults and 7% of children (P < 0.0001). Obstructive factors were more common in children (29% vs 19% in adults, P = 0.001). Genetic risk factors were found more often in children. Exocrine pancreatic insufficiency was similar (children 26% vs adult 33%, P = 0.107). Diabetes was more common in adults than children (36% vs 4% respectively, P < 0.0001). Median emergency room visits, hospitalizations, and missed days of work/school were similar across the cohorts. As a secondary analysis, NAPS2 subjects with childhood onset (NAPS2-CO) were compared with INSPPIRE subjects. These 2 cohorts were more similar than the total INSPPIRE and NAPS2 cohorts, including for genetic risk factors. The only risk factor significantly more common in the NAPS2-CO cohort compared with the INSPPIRE cohort was alcohol (9% NAPS2-CO vs 1% INSPPIRE cohorts, P = 0.011). CONCLUSIONS Despite disparity in age of onset, children and adults with CP exhibit similarity in demographics, CP treatment, and pain. Differences between groups in radiographic findings and diabetes prevalence may be related to differences in risk factors associated with disease and length of time of CP.

Pathophysiological Events Associated With Pancreatitis in Response to Tobacco: An In Vitro Comparative Study With Ethanol in Primary Acinar Cell Culture. Pancreas 2019; 47:1304-1311. [PMID: 30286014 DOI: 10.1097/mpa.0000000000001180] [Citation(s) in RCA: 3] [Impact Index Per Article: 0.6]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/15/2022]
Abstract
OBJECTIVES The aim of this study was to comparatively analyze the effects of different concentrations of cigarette smoke condensate (CSC, a standardized tobacco extract) and ethanol on intracellular enzyme activation, cell necrosis, alteration of cytosolic calcium concentration ([Ca]c), and amylase secretion in pancreatic acinar cells. METHODS The effects of CSC (1 μg/mL to 0.4 mg/mL) and ethanol (10-100 mM) on intracellular enzyme activity, cell necrosis, and [Ca]c were measured by fluorescence assays in isolated pancreatic acinar cells. Amylase secretion was evaluated by spectrophotometry. Supramaximal concentrations of cholecystokinin (10-100 nM) were used as positive control. RESULTS Neither CSC nor ethanol induced trypsin or elastase activation. Both CSC (0.1-0.4 mg/mL) and ethanol (10-75 mM) significantly increased [Ca]c. Amylase secretion was increased only in CSC-treated cells (0.3 and 0.4 mg/mL). After 60 minutes, CSC (0.3 and 0.4 mg/mL) significantly increased acinar cell necrosis at a similar percentage to that induced by cholecystokinin. Ethanol did not induce any significant cell necrosis. CONCLUSIONS Cigarette smoke condensate induces acinar cell injury and increases [Ca]c and amylase secretion, independently of intracellular enzyme activation, suggesting that tobacco could induce several main early events of pancreatitis in pancreatic acinar cells. However, ethanol only induces increases [Ca]c, having no effect on cell injury, amylase secretion, or intracellular enzyme activation.

Forsmark CE. Diagnosis and Management of Exocrine Pancreatic Insufficiency. ACTA ACUST UNITED AC 2018; 16:306-315. [PMID: 30027527 DOI: 10.1007/s11938-018-0186-y] [Citation(s) in RCA: 40] [Impact Index Per Article: 6.7] [Reference Citation Analysis] [Abstract] [Key Words]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/11/2022]
Abstract
PURPOSE OF REVIEW Recent studies have documented that many patients with pancreatic exocrine insufficiency (EPI) are not identified and are not treated with appropriate dosages of pancreatic enzyme replacement therapy. This review will summarize the approach to diagnosis, treatment, and monitoring for treatment effect and complications in patients with exocrine insufficiency. RECENT FINDINGS While chronic pancreatitis is the most commonly identified cause of EPI, pancreatic cancer and pancreatic surgery are increasingly important. The diagnosis of EPI remains challenging, but fecal elastase is the most clinically useful test. Treatment requires an understanding of the appropriate dosage and timing of enzyme replacement, but recent studies show that clinicians often do not have this understanding. Monitoring and prevention of complications of EPI is increasingly important, particularly osteopenia and osteoporosis. In those that fail to respond, coexistent small intestinal bacterial overgrowth should be considered. Many clinicians do not consider EPI in the differential diagnosis, and patients with EPI are routinely undertreated in the USA. Appropriate identification of those at risk and use of appropriate enzyme therapy, along with monitoring for metabolic complications of EPI, are essential to provide effective care for these patients.

Quality of life comparison between smokers and non-smokers with chronic pancreatitis. Pancreatology 2018; 18:269-274. [PMID: 29500114 PMCID: PMC5879011 DOI: 10.1016/j.pan.2018.02.012] [Citation(s) in RCA: 22] [Impact Index Per Article: 3.7]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 09/26/2017] [Revised: 02/19/2018] [Accepted: 02/22/2018] [Indexed: 12/11/2022]
Abstract
OBJECTIVES The aim of this study was to evaluate the impact of smoking on quality of life in patients with chronic pancreatitis. METHODS This is a cross-sectional study of chronic pancreatitis patients followed at a single institution comparing smokers with non-smokers. The primary outcome was quality of life and secondary outcomes included demographics, drug and alcohol use, anxiety and depression, pain level, nutritional status, and metabolic factors. RESULTS 48 smokers and 45 non-smokers participated in this study. Smokers had a worse overall quality of life and higher rates of opioid addiction and depression than non-smokers. Smokers also had less racial diversity, lower education levels, and higher amounts of narcotic use than non-smokers. Furthermore, smokers had a lower BMI and a higher proportional use of pancreatic enzyme replacement therapy. Smoking was found to be independently associated with worse quality of life on multivariable regression. CONCLUSIONS The worse overall quality of life and higher rates of depression and anxiety create cause for concern in chronic pancreatitis patients who smoke. Smoking cessation should be an important target in chronic pancreatitis patients. Multicenter, multiethnic studies are needed to further elucidate this relationship.

Usefulness of percutaneous elastography by acoustic radiation force impulse for the non-invasive diagnosis of chronic pancreatitis. REVISTA ESPANOLA DE ENFERMEDADES DIGESTIVAS 2017; 108:450-6. [PMID: 27459032 DOI: 10.17235/reed.2016.4103/2015] [Citation(s) in RCA: 22] [Impact Index Per Article: 3.1] [Reference Citation Analysis] [Abstract]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 12/12/2022]
Abstract
OBJECTIVE To determine the accuracy of the acoustic radiation force impulse (ARFI) technique for the diagnosis of chronic pancreatitis. MATERIALS AND METHODS We present an observational, single-center study that included patients with suspected chronic pancreatitis in the period between October 2012 and September 2015 who underwent endoscopic ultrasound (EUS) and were classified according to the standard and Rosemont criteria. The same group of patients was assessed by the ARFI technology using ACUSON S2000™ equipment with Virtual Touch™ Quantification software for the assessment of pancreatic stiffness by obtaining the shear wave velocity (SWV) in the head, body and tail of the pancreas. Data were analyzed using ANOVA and nonparametric correlation methods. Diagnostic accuracy was obtained by analyzing receiver operating characteristic (ROC) curve. RESULTS A total of thirty-three patients were studied (45.5% women); mean age was 58.3 ± 11.8 years. Seventeen with a diagnosis of chronic pancreatitis and sixteen classified as normal according to standard criteria. A significant difference was detected between the means of SWV in pancreatic body of patients without (SWV: 1.27 m/s) and with chronic pancreatitis (SWV 1.57 m/s), p = 0.037. The area under the ROC curve was 71.3% (95% CI 0.532-0.895) and the accuracy of ARFI for diagnosing chronic pancreatitis was 69.7% for a SWV of 1.4 m/s in the pancreatic body. The SWV means in head (r = 0.421, p < 0.05) and body (r = 0.455, p < 0.05) of the pancreas showed a significant correlation with the number of EUS criteria for chronic pancreatitis. CONCLUSION Quantification of pancreatic stiffness with ARFI elastography technique has proven to be useful for the non-invasive diagnosis of chronic pancreatitis.

Faghih M, Gonzalez FG, Makary MA, Singh VK. Total pancreatectomy for recurrent acute and chronic pancreatitis: a critical review of patient selection criteria. Curr Opin Gastroenterol 2017; 33:330-338. [PMID: 28700371 PMCID: PMC5881167 DOI: 10.1097/mog.0000000000000390] [Citation(s) in RCA: 7]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/19/2022]
Abstract
PURPOSE OF REVIEW Critical review of the indications for total pancreatectomy and highlight limitations in current diagnostic criteria for chronic pancreatitis. RECENT FINDINGS The diagnosis of noncalcific chronic pancreatitis remains controversial because of an overreliance on nonspecific imaging and laboratories findings. Endoscopic ultrasound, s-magnetic resonance cholangiopancreatography, and/or endoscopic pancreatic function testing are often used to diagnose noncalcific chronic pancreatitis despite the fact that there is no gold standard for this condition. Abdominal pain is not specific for chronic pancreatitis and is more likely to be encountered in patients with functional gastrointestinal disorders based on the high incidence of these conditions. The duration of pain and opioid analgesic use results in central sensitization that adversely affects pain outcomes after total pancreatectomy. An alcoholic cause is associated with poorer pain outcomes after total pancreatectomy. SUMMARY The lack of a gold standard for noncalcific chronic pancreatitis limits the diagnostic accuracy of imaging and laboratory tests. The pain of chronic pancreatitis is nonspecific and is affected by duration, preoperative opioid use, and cause. These factors will need to be considered in the development of future selection criteria for this morbid surgery.

Quality of Life in Chronic Pancreatitis is Determined by Constant Pain, Disability/Unemployment, Current Smoking, and Associated Co-Morbidities. Am J Gastroenterol 2017; 112:633-642. [PMID: 28244497 PMCID: PMC5828017 DOI: 10.1038/ajg.2017.42] [Citation(s) in RCA: 131] [Impact Index Per Article: 18.7]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 10/02/2016] [Accepted: 01/09/2017] [Indexed: 02/07/2023]
Abstract
OBJECTIVES Chronic pancreatitis (CP) has a profound independent effect on quality of life (QOL). Our aim was to identify factors that impact the QOL in CP patients. METHODS We used data on 1,024 CP patients enrolled in the three NAPS2 studies. Information on demographics, risk factors, co-morbidities, disease phenotype, and treatments was obtained from responses to structured questionnaires. Physical and mental component summary (PCS and MCS, respectively) scores generated using responses to the Short Form-12 (SF-12) survey were used to assess QOL at enrollment. Multivariable linear regression models determined independent predictors of QOL. RESULTS Mean PCS and MCS scores were 36.7±11.7 and 42.4±12.2, respectively. Significant (P<0.05) negative impact on PCS scores in multivariable analyses was noted owing to constant mild-moderate pain with episodes of severe pain or constant severe pain (10 points), constant mild-moderate pain (5.2), pain-related disability/unemployment (5.1), current smoking (2.9 points), and medical co-morbidities. Significant (P<0.05) negative impact on MCS scores was related to constant pain irrespective of severity (6.8-6.9 points), current smoking (3.9 points), and pain-related disability/unemployment (2.4 points). In women, disability/unemployment resulted in an additional 3.7 point reduction in MCS score. Final multivariable models explained 27% and 18% of the variance in PCS and MCS scores, respectively. Etiology, disease duration, pancreatic morphology, diabetes, exocrine insufficiency, and prior endotherapy/pancreatic surgery had no significant independent effect on QOL. CONCLUSIONS Constant pain, pain-related disability/unemployment, current smoking, and concurrent co-morbidities significantly affect the QOL in CP. Further research is needed to identify factors impacting QOL not explained by our analyses.

Chronic pancreatitis: Multicentre prospective data collection and analysis by the Hungarian Pancreatic Study Group. PLoS One 2017; 12:e0171420. [PMID: 28207747 PMCID: PMC5313152 DOI: 10.1371/journal.pone.0171420] [Citation(s) in RCA: 19] [Impact Index Per Article: 2.7] [Reference Citation Analysis] [Abstract] [MESH Headings]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/27/2016] [Accepted: 01/20/2017] [Indexed: 12/17/2022] Open
Abstract
Introduction Chronic pancreatitis is an inflammatory disease associated with structural and functional damage to the pancreas, causing pain, maldigestion and weight loss and thus worsening the quality of life. Aims and methods Our aim was to find correlations from a multicentre database representing the epidemiological traits, diagnosis and treatment of the disease in Hungary. The Hungarian Pancreatic Study Group collected data prospectively from 2012 to 2014 on patients suffering from chronic pancreatitis. Statistical analysis was performed on different questions. Results Data on 229 patients (74% male and 26% female) were uploaded from 14 centres. Daily alcohol consumption was present in the aetiology of 56% of the patients. 66% of the patients were previously treated for acute exacerbation. One third of the patients had had previous endoscopic or surgical interventions. Pain was present in 69% of the cases, endocrine insufficiency in 33%, diarrhoea in 13% and weight loss in 39%. Diagnosis was confirmed with US (80%), CT scan (52%), MRI-MRCP (6%), ERCP (39%), and EUS (7,4%). A functional test was carried out in 5% of the patients. In 31% of the cases, an endoscopic intervention was performed with the need for re-intervention in 5%. Further elective surgical intervention was necessitated in 44% of endoscopies. 20% of the registered patients were primarily treated with surgery. The biliary complication rate for surgery was significantly smaller (2%) than endoscopy (27%); however, pancreatic complications were higher in the patients treated with surgery. Patients who smoked regularly needed significantly more surgical intervention following endoscopy (66.7% vs. 26.9%, p = 0.002) than non-smokers, and the ratio of surgical intervention alone was also significantly higher (27.3% vs. 10.8%, p = 0.004). The ratio of surgery in patients who smoked and drank was significantly higher (30.09% vs. 12.5%, p = 0.012) than in abstinent and non-smoking patients, similarly to the need for further surgical intervention after endoscopic treatment (71.43% vs. 27.78%, p = 0.004). Conclusions According to the data analysed, the epidemiological data and the aetiological factors in our cohort differ little from European trends. The study highlighted the overuse of ERCP as a diagnostic modality and the low ratio of use of endoscopic ultrasonography. The results proved that alcohol consumption and smoking represent risk factors for the increased need for surgical intervention. Chronic pancreatitis should be treated by multidisciplinary consensus grounded in evidence-based medicine.

Mohamed A, Ayav A, Belle A, Orry X, Chevaux JB, Laurent V. Pancreatic cancer in patients with chronic calcifying pancreatitis: Computed tomography findings - a retrospective analysis of 48 patients. Eur J Radiol 2016; 86:206-212. [PMID: 28027749 DOI: 10.1016/j.ejrad.2016.11.018] [Citation(s) in RCA: 9] [Impact Index Per Article: 1.1]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 08/26/2016] [Revised: 11/04/2016] [Accepted: 11/09/2016] [Indexed: 11/19/2022]
Abstract
OBJECTIVE Chronic calcifying pancreatitis (CCP) is a risk factor for pancreatic cancer (PC). Symptoms of PC are non-specific in patients with CCP, and diagnostic imaging can be difficult. Some studies have shown that diagnosis may take several months, leading to delays in treatment (Lin et al., 2015; Lennon et al., 2014) [2,3]. The aim of this study was to describe the radiological signs of PC in patients with CCP. METHODS This retrospective, single-center study was conducted between January 2004 and December 2014. Patients with CCP who were being monitored for PC were included. Each patient diagnosed with PC was matched with two CCP controls who did not develop PC. RESULTS We studied 48 patients with CCP (30 men (62%) and 18 women (38%), mean age 69.4 years). Sixteen patients (with 18 tumor sites) who developed PC (1.52%) were compared with 32 controls who did not develop PC. A hypodense mass was observed in all of the patients with PC, predominantly in the pancreatic head (61.2%). No such masses were observed in the controls (p<0.001). The average mass size was 36.3mm, and the masses were observed to push aside the calcifications in all patients (p<0.001). Calcifications were very abundant (>10) in 33.3% of the patients with PC and in 71.9% of the controls (p=0.0076). The main pancreatic duct (MPD) was dilated in all of the patients with PC (average diameter 8.6mm; homogeneous in 83.3%) and in only 46.9% of the controls (average 7.4mm; homogeneous in 37.5%) (p>0.05). Dilation of the intrahepatic bile ducts and common bile duct was observed in 15 (94.4%) of the patients with PC and in none of the controls (p<0.0001). The average alcohol consumption was 1g/day (0-5g/day) in the PC group and 4.6g/day (0-20g/day) in the control group. In addition, the average smoking history was 14.25 pack-years (0-40 PY) in the PC group and 27.70 PY (0-60 PY) in the control group. CONCLUSION The presence of a pancreatic mass in a patient with CCP is suggestive of malignancy, especially when few pancreatic calcifications are observed (that are pushed aside by the tumor) and when the tumor causes dilation of the common bile duct and main pancreatic duct.

Gregory PC, Hoffmann K, Kamphues J, Möeler A. The Pancreatic Duct Ligated (Mini)pig as a Model for Pancreatic Exocrine Insufficiency in Man. Pancreas 2016; 45:1213-26. [PMID: 27623555 DOI: 10.1097/mpa.0000000000000674] [Citation(s) in RCA: 7] [Impact Index Per Article: 0.9]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/18/2022]
Abstract
Modern therapy of pancreatic exocrine insufficiency (PEI) using pancreatic enzyme replacement therapy (PERT) has largely been very effective and has greatly helped in improving the nutritional status of patients with PEI and in increasing the life expectancy in cystic fibrosis. It is believed that the use of predictable large animal models could play an important role in assessing and developing new therapies. This article reviews the pancreatic duct ligated (adult) minipig as a chronic model of total PEI, with a detailed look at the influence of PEI and response to PERT on prececal compared to fecal digestibility, to directly investigate effects on protein and starch digestion and absorption. In addition, the piglet with PEI is reviewed as a model for PEI in young patients with the aim of further improving the therapy and nutritional status of young patients with cystic fibrosis.

Racial Differences in the Clinical Profile, Causes, and Outcome of Chronic Pancreatitis. Am J Gastroenterol 2016; 111:1488-1496. [PMID: 27527745 PMCID: PMC6196097 DOI: 10.1038/ajg.2016.316] [Citation(s) in RCA: 71] [Impact Index Per Article: 8.9]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 01/01/2016] [Accepted: 07/05/2016] [Indexed: 12/11/2022]
Abstract
OBJECTIVES Racial differences in susceptibility and progression of pancreatitis have been reported in epidemiologic studies using administrative or retrospective data. There has been little study, however, on the clinical profile, causes, and outcome of chronic pancreatitis (CP) in black patients. METHODS We analyzed data on black patients with CP prospectively enrolled in the multicenter North American Pancreatitis Studies from 26 US centers during the years 2000-2014. CP was defined by definitive evidence on imaging studies or histology. Information on demographics, etiology, risk factors, disease phenotype, treatment, and perceived effectiveness was obtained from responses to detailed questionnaires completed by both patients and physicians. RESULTS Of the 1,159 patients enrolled, 248 (21%) were black. When compared with whites, blacks were significantly more likely to be male (60.9 vs. 53%), ever (88.2 vs. 71.8%), or current smokers (64.2 vs. 45.9%), or have a physician-defined alcohol etiology (77 vs. 41.9%). There was no overall difference in the duration of CP although for alcoholic CP, blacks had a longer duration of disease (8.6 vs. 6.97 years; P=0.02). Blacks were also significantly more likely to have advanced changes on pancreatic morphology (calcifications (63.3 vs. 55.2%), atrophy (43.2 vs. 34.6%), pancreatic ductal stricture or dilatation (72.6 vs. 65.5%) or common bile duct stricture (18.6 vs. 8.2%)) and function (endocrine insufficiency 39.9 vs. 30.2%). Moreover, the prevalence of any (94.7 vs. 83%), constant (62.6 vs. 51%), and severe (78.4 vs. 65.8%) pain and disability (35.1 vs. 21.4%) were significantly higher in blacks. Observed differences were in part related to variances in etiology and duration of disease. No differences in medical or endoscopic treatments were seen between races although prior cholecystectomy (31.1 vs. 19%) was more common in white patients. CONCLUSIONS Differences were observed between blacks and whites in the underlying cause, morphologic expression, and pain characteristics of CP, which in part are explained by the underlying risk factor(s) with alcohol and tobacco being much more frequent in black patients as well as disease duration.

Topsakal S, Ozmen O, Aslankoc R, Aydemir DH. Pancreatic damage induced by cigarette smoke: the specific pathological effects of cigarette smoke in the rat model. Toxicol Res (Camb) 2016; 5:938-945. [PMID: 30090402 DOI: 10.1039/c5tx00496a] [Citation(s) in RCA: 8]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 12/30/2015] [Accepted: 03/14/2016] [Indexed: 02/04/2023] Open
Abstract
In recent years, pancreatic pathologies have become common problems and their etiology and pathogenesis are generally unknown. Studies have shown that smoking may increase the risk of pancreatic disorders but very scant knowledge is available about the pathogenesis of cigarette induced pancreatic pathology. This study aimed to evaluate the oxidative stress status, biochemical, pathological and immunohistochemical findings of rats exposed to cigarette smoke, pathogenesis of smoking related pancreatic damage and usability of Alpha Lipoic Acid (ALA) for amelioration of cigarette smoking induced harmful effects on rat pancreas. Twenty eight female, Sprague Dawley rats were randomly distributed into three groups. The sham group (S) (n = 8), rats were given 0.1 ml of physiological serum by oral gavage for 8 weeks. The cigarette smoke exposed group (CSE) (n = 10), rats were exposed to successive periods of cigarette smoke for 2 hours per day per 8 weeks and given 0.1 ml of physiological serum orally during the study. The cigarette smoke exposed and ALA treated group (CSE + ALA) (n = 10), animals were exposed to cigarette smoke (2 hours per day per 8 weeks) and simultaneously treated with 100 mg per kg per day ALA orally during the study. At the end of the study, the serum samples were collected for insulin, glucagon, glucose and amylase analyses. Tissue samples were collected for biochemical, histopathological and immunohistochemical examinations. Total oxidant status (TOS), total antioxidant status (TAS) levels and oxidative stress index (OSI) were evaluated in the pancreas samples. Immunohistochemical analyses of insulin, glucagon, calcitonin gene related protein (CGRP), active caspase-3, hypoxia inducible factor-1 (Hif-1), Hif-2 and tumor necrosis factor (TNF-α) expressions of pancreas were examined. Cigarette smoke caused statistically significant increase in serum amylase and glucose but decreased insulin levels indicating both endocrine and exocrine cell damage. There were no statistically significant differences in serum glucagon levels between the groups. Histopathological examination of the pancreas exhibited generally normal tissue architecture but slightly degenerative and apoptotic cells were noticed both in the endocrine and exocrine part of the pancreas in the CSE group. Immunohistochemical analyses revealed marked increase in active caspase-3, Hif-1 and Hif-2, CGRP and TNF-α expressions with a slight increase in glucagon immunoreactivity in cells while a marked decrease was observed in insulin expression in some Langerhans islets in the CSE group. ALA ameliorated biochemical and pathological findings in the CSE + ALA group. These findings clearly demonstrated that cigarette smoke can cause damage in both endocrine and exocrine cells in rat pancreas and ALA has an ameliorative effect of cigarette induced lesions.

OBJECTIVES To examine if surgery performed for pain of chronic pancreatitis (CP) within 3 years diagnosis has greater odds of achieving complete pain relief than later surgery and to find optimal surgical timing for attaining pain relief in CP. METHODS Retrospective review of records at a tertiary institution 2003 to 2011 for CP where the operative indication was pain. Outcomes were pain-free status, opioid use, and pancreatic insufficiency at 3-year follow-up. Univariate analysis by Fisher exact tests. Receiver operating curve to calculate cutoff threshold time for surgery. RESULTS Outcomes for 66 patients were included. Median preoperative CP duration was 28 months (interquartile range, 12, 67). Twenty-six patients (39.4%) were free of pain at the 3-year follow-up. Thirty-four patients (51.5%) were opioid users at follow-up. Postoperatively, 34 patients (51.5%) demonstrated endocrine, and 32 patients (48.5%) demonstrated exocrine insufficiency. The optimal cutoff point for preoperative CP duration was 26.5 months (area under the curve, 0.66). Shorter duration of CP before surgery was a predictor of pain-free status and reduced postoperative opioid use at follow-up. CONCLUSIONS Results from a single institution analysis suggest early surgical intervention of 26.5 months or less of diagnosis is associated with improved pain control, and optimal timing for surgery may be earlier than previously thought.

Xu C, Shen J, Zhang J, Jia Z, He Z, Zhuang X, Xu T, Shi Y, Zhu S, Wu M, Han W. Recombinant interleukin-1 receptor antagonist attenuates the severity of chronic pancreatitis induced by TNBS in rats. Biochem Pharmacol 2015; 93:449-60. [PMID: 25559498 DOI: 10.1016/j.bcp.2014.12.016] [Citation(s) in RCA: 6]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/05/2014] [Revised: 12/23/2014] [Accepted: 12/23/2014] [Indexed: 12/16/2022]
Abstract
Chronic pancreatitis (CP) is a common disease in the department of gastroenterology, with the main symptoms of exocrine and/or endocrine insufficiency and abdominal pain. The pathogenic mechanism of CP is still not fully clarified and the aims of treatment now are to relieve symptoms. In this study, we attempted to find a connection between interleukin-1β (IL-1β) and interleukin-1 receptor antagonist (IL-1Ra) in trinitrobenzene sulfonic acid (TNBS)-induced chronic pancreatitis, and then the therapeutic effect of recombinant IL-1Ra was also detected in the CP model. Chronic pancreatitis was induced by intraductal infusion of TNBS in SD rats followed by a consecutive administration of rIL-1Ra, and the histological changes and collagen content in the pancreas were measured, as well as the abdominal hypersensitivity. We found that rhIL-1Ra could attenuate the severity of chronic pancreatic injury, modulate the extracellular matrix secretion, focal proliferation and apoptosis, and cellular immunity in TNBS-induced CP. Interestingly, rIL-1Ra could also block the pancreatitis-induced referred abdominal hypersensitivity. In conclusion, IL-1Ra may play a protective role in CP and rIL-1Ra would be a potential therapeutic target for the treatment of CP, while its possible mechanisms and clinical usage still need further investigation.
